Continued from Page 9 was named previously president of the National and Daniel Sherby of Cleveland head of the american division. Much of the argument that consumed hour after hour of the five Day meeting hinged on the swing team. Several million words later the owners arrived right Back where they started with Baltimore. Division 1, including both Cleve land the All America champs and the Philadelphia eagles National league Kings virtually guaranteed a series Between these two great clubs. That s one thing the fans have been asking for. Putting the los Angeles rams and the san Francisco 49ers in the same division made it possible for a visiting team to play both teams on a two week swing of the far went thus cutting travel costs. Washington was the Jonly club voting against the motion by George a Las president of the Chicago bears to set up the two divisions. George Preston Marshall owner of the redskins was not present leaving his proxy with commissioner Bell. Marshall left the room shortly before the ballot was taken. Marshall opposed the arrange ment because it did not specify which division Baltimore would be in. He insisted the Colts Musl be in a different Section from his red skins. Marshal does not want to have the Colts and redskins play ing the same teams at Home. Biggest decision it was a most important decision to the new league a decision that seemed impossible until Bell waved his Gavel and threatened direct action. From All indications the owner would have been in con Ference arguing until next week if Bell had t called a halt. The league schedule probably will open sunday sept. 17, running 13 weeks. One club will be Idle each sunday. According to the merger agreement no exhibitions Are allowed Between teams in the same division. Before the owners settled their division problem they worked Over the playing Rule changes proposed by the coaches. By a unanimous vote they decided to make permanent the unlimited t Rees substitution Rule. It was adopted last year on a one Yea trial basis. Proposals to bar megaphone coaching from the Bench and re Striction of the tackle eligible play failed. Under the tackle eligible play the end drops Back and a tackle becomes eligible to receive a pass. Los Angeles and the Chicago bears used this play effectively last season. It caused no end of con fusion among officials and opposing players because the end who dropped Back often would appear to be on the line of scrimmage. Six minor changes approved included a ban on forfeits by officials. The officials were ordered to continue play despite any complications. In the past the officials Ould forfeit the game if a team did t Start play within two minutes after ordered to do so.
